### sec.120 Who may apply for internal review
An affected person for an original decision may apply to the chief executive for a review of the decision under this division (an internal review ).
If the affected person has not been given an information notice for the original decision, the affected person may ask the chief executive for an information notice for the decision.
A failure by the chief executive to give the affected person an information notice for the original decision does not limit or otherwise affect the person’s right to apply for an internal review of the decision.
s 120 prev s 120 om 2014 No. 8 s 134
pres s 120 ins 2024 No. 28 s 47
